| // A table of operations for a zxio_t. |
| // |
| // Most of the functions that operate on a zxio_t call through this operations |
| // table to actually perform the operation. Use |zxio_init| to initialize a |
| // zxio_t with a custom operations table. |
| typedef struct zxio_ops { |
| // Releases all resources held by |io|. |
| // After |close| returns, any further ops must not be called relative to |io|. |
| zx_status_t (*close)(zxio_t* io); |
| |
| // After |release| returns, any further ops most not be called relative to |io|, |
| // except |close|. |
| zx_status_t (*release)(zxio_t* io, zx_handle_t* out_handle); |
| |
| zx_status_t (*borrow)(zxio_t* io, zx_handle_t* out_handle); |
| |
| // TODO(tamird/abarth): clarify the semantics of this operation. fdio currently relies on this to |
| // implement POSIX-style dup() which expects the seek pointer to be preserved, but zxio_vmo_clone |
| // does not currently produce those semantics. |
| zx_status_t (*reopen)(zxio_t* io, zxio_reopen_flags_t flags, zx_handle_t* out_handle); |
| void (*wait_begin)(zxio_t* io, zxio_signals_t zxio_signals, zx_handle_t* out_handle, |
| zx_signals_t* out_zx_signals); |
| void (*wait_end)(zxio_t* io, zx_signals_t zx_signals, zxio_signals_t* out_zxio_signals); |
| zx_status_t (*sync)(zxio_t* io); |
| zx_status_t (*attr_get)(zxio_t* io, zxio_node_attributes_t* out_attr); |
| zx_status_t (*attr_set)(zxio_t* io, const zxio_node_attributes_t* attr); |
| zx_status_t (*readv)(zxio_t* io, const zx_iovec_t* vector, size_t vector_count, |
| zxio_flags_t flags, size_t* out_actual); |
| zx_status_t (*readv_at)(zxio_t* io, zx_off_t offset, const zx_iovec_t* vector, |
| size_t vector_count, zxio_flags_t flags, size_t* out_actual); |
| zx_status_t (*writev)(zxio_t* io, const zx_iovec_t* vector, size_t vector_count, |
| zxio_flags_t flags, size_t* out_actual); |
| zx_status_t (*writev_at)(zxio_t* io, zx_off_t offset, const zx_iovec_t* vector, |
| size_t vector_count, zxio_flags_t flags, size_t* out_actual); |
| zx_status_t (*seek)(zxio_t* io, zxio_seek_origin_t start, int64_t offset, size_t* out_offset); |
| zx_status_t (*truncate)(zxio_t* io, uint64_t length); |
| zx_status_t (*flags_get)(zxio_t* io, uint32_t* out_flags); |
| zx_status_t (*flags_set)(zxio_t* io, uint32_t flags); |
| zx_status_t (*vmo_get)(zxio_t* io, zxio_vmo_flags_t flags, zx_handle_t* out_vmo, |
| size_t* out_size); |
| zx_status_t (*get_read_buffer_available)(zxio_t* io, size_t* out_available); |
| zx_status_t (*shutdown)(zxio_t* io, zxio_shutdown_options_t options); |
| zx_status_t (*open)(zxio_t* io, uint32_t flags, uint32_t mode, const char* path, size_t path_len, |
| zxio_storage_t* storage); |
| zx_status_t (*open_async)(zxio_t* io, uint32_t flags, uint32_t mode, const char* path, |
| size_t path_len, zx_handle_t request); |
| zx_status_t (*add_inotify_filter)(zxio_t* io, const char* path, size_t path_len, uint32_t mask, |
| uint32_t watch_descriptor, zx_handle_t socket); |
| zx_status_t (*unlink)(zxio_t* io, const char* name, size_t name_len, int flags); |
| zx_status_t (*token_get)(zxio_t* io, zx_handle_t* out_token); |
| zx_status_t (*rename)(zxio_t* io, const char* old_path, size_t old_path_len, |
| zx_handle_t dst_token, const char* new_path, size_t new_path_len); |
| zx_status_t (*link)(zxio_t* io, const char* src_path, size_t src_path_len, zx_handle_t dst_token, |
| const char* dst_path, size_t dst_path_len); |
| zx_status_t (*dirent_iterator_init)(zxio_t* io, zxio_dirent_iterator_t* iterator); |
| zx_status_t (*dirent_iterator_next)(zxio_t* io, zxio_dirent_iterator_t* iterator, |
| zxio_dirent_t* inout_entry); |
| void (*dirent_iterator_destroy)(zxio_t* io, zxio_dirent_iterator_t* iterator); |
| zx_status_t (*isatty)(zxio_t* io, bool* tty); |
| zx_status_t (*get_window_size)(zxio_t* io, uint32_t* width, uint32_t* height); |
| zx_status_t (*set_window_size)(zxio_t* io, uint32_t width, uint32_t height); |
| zx_status_t (*advisory_lock)(zxio_t* io, struct advisory_lock_req* req); |
| zx_status_t (*watch_directory)(zxio_t* io, zxio_watch_directory_cb cb, zx_time_t deadline, |
| void* context); |
| } zxio_ops_t; |
| |
| // Initialize a |zxio_t| object with the given |ops| table. |
| void zxio_init(zxio_t* io, const zxio_ops_t* ops); |
| |
| // Get the ops table used by the given |zxio_t| object. |
| const zxio_ops_t* zxio_get_ops(zxio_t* io); |
